  • E-reviews, electronic reviews, are generally perceived as trustworthy and credible by the consumers, because it is based on the experiences of other consumers who are independent of the marketers. Therefore, consumers may rely more on the review information as an important cue than direct experience or advertising. This paper explored the structural equation model to investigate the relationships among search motives of e-reviews, attributes of e-review, trust, and purchase intention for cosmetics. A self-questionnaire was developed based on previous researches. Data were collected from 300 female university students experienced purchasing cosmetics at the Internet and were analyzed by AMOS 20.0. Results showed that e-review attributes consisted of three factors: expertise/visuality, quality/functionality and advertising/design. Utilitarian and hedonic search motives were significantly related to expertise/ visuality attributes of e-review and then influenced the purchase intention for cosmetics, mediated by the trust of e-review. However, quality/functionality attributes related by utilitarian motive did not have a significant effect to trust of e-review and purchase intention for cosmetics. Regardless of search motives and trust of e-review, advertising/design attributes of e-review directly related to purchase intention of cosmetics. As predicted, the trust of e-review was an important mediated variable to stimulate the purchase intention of cosmetics at internet.   • The purposes of this study were 1) to examine the conceptual structure of shopping value, fashion shopping mall attributes and emotions related to internet shopping, 2) to compare between hedonic consumers and utility consumers of fashion shopping mall attributes, emotions and purchasing intention and 3) to investigate the effects of shopping value, fashion shopping mall attributes, emotions and purchasing intention on purchasing behavior in internet fashion shopping malls. Data were obtained from 423 internet fashion shopping mall consumers who have bought products or visited an internet fashion shopping mall. The data were analyzed by using factor analysis, Cronbach's alpha, t-test and discriminant analysis. The results showed that shopping values perceived by internet fashion shopping mall consumers consisted of two factors: Hedonic value and Utility value. Internet fashion shopping mall attributes were composed of Visual information, Loading speed, Space composition, Product assortment, Checkout service and Help desk. Emotions were composed of Excitement Confidence, Displeasure and Uneasiness. There results demonstrated that hedonic consumers were more likely to perceive the factors of fashion shopping mail attributes, to experience various, emotions and to have more purchasing intention than utility consumers. Additionally, the findings suggest that shopping value is important in predicting the purchasing behavior of consumers' at internet fashion shopping malls.   • The purposes of this study were (1) to analyze the absolute and relative importance of tourists' choice attributes of restaurants and (2) to compare tourists' choice patterns with the prediction of restaurant operators in the tourism provinces of Gangwon-do, Empirical data for this study were collected from the 77 tourists and 66 restaurants operators. The attributes and attribute levels for the hypothetical profiles were decided from a focus group interview and 15 profiles were selected from fractional factorial designs. The SPSS/WIN 12,0 conjoint procedure was used to calculate the utility scores and simulate the profiles, According to the analysis on the relative importance of tourists' choice attributes of restaurants, food taste was the most important attribute(36.9%), followed by facility cleanliness(28.5%), dishes cleanliness(24.5%), price(19.3%) and service(18.3%). The tourists' ratings of the importance of the individual attributes differed from the ranking of the relative importance of the same attributes as derived from the conjoint analysis. The operators rated dishes cleanliness(27.6%) as also important, followed by food taste(27.7%), in choosing a restaurant Tourists' preference and operators' prediction of hypothetical profiles showed significant difference in L(p < .05), O(p < .01), M(p < .05), and H(p < .01) restaurants. Operators who want to differentiate themselves from their competitors should make decisions based on an increased understanding of tourists' restaurant choice decision process and measure the latent needs of tourists in the tourism provinces.

  • This paper suggests an integrated method for discovering knowledge from a large database. Our approach applies an attribute-oriented concept hierarchy ascension technique to extract generalized data from actural data in databases, induction of decision trees to measure the value of information, and knowledge reduction of rough set theory to remove dispensable attributes and attribute values. The integrated algorithm first reduce the size of database for the concept generalization, reduces the number of attributes by way of elimination condition attributes which have little influence on decision attribute, and finally induces simplified decision rules removing the dispensable attribute values by analyzing the dependency relationships among the attributes.
